Beckham's Vision Behind IM8
David Beckham, the former football superstar, is now making waves in the health and wellness arena with his startup IM8. The brand is gaining recognition for its longevity-focused health drink, a product that not only aims to nourish the body but also to promote overall wellness. With the recent announcement that IM8 has secured an impressive $1 billion from General Catalyst's Customer Value Fund, the stakes in this burgeoning market have risen significantly.
The funding will be channeled into research and development, refining the health drink formula, and expanding distribution channels, particularly in markets such as Southeast Asia, where health-conscious consumers are increasingly seeking innovative wellness solutions. This strategic investment is poised to revolutionize the beverage landscape, particularly in Indonesia's bustling cities like Jakarta and Surabaya, where demand for health-oriented products is surging.
The Role of General Catalyst’s Customer Value Fund
General Catalyst's Customer Value Fund operates outside traditional equity investments, making this $1 billion funding a groundbreaking approach to support startups. Instead of taking equity, the fund focuses on providing substantial resources to companies that demonstrate a commitment to enhancing consumer wellness. This unique funding strategy allows IM8 to concentrate on innovation without the immediate pressures associated with equity dilution.
This investment trend signifies a shift in how startups are funded, especially in industries such as health and wellness. The emphasis on customer value aligns perfectly with IM8’s mission, thereby reinforcing the startup's potential to reshape consumer habits and health outcomes. The Health Beverage Boom in Southeast Asia
As health drinks gain popularity, Southeast Asia, particularly Indonesia, is becoming a hotspot for beverage innovation. Reports indicate that the health drink market in the ASEAN region is expected to grow by over 10% annually, driven by a shift toward healthier lifestyles and preventive health measures.
In cities like Bali, Jakarta, and Surabaya, consumers are more inclined to invest in products that promise enhanced health benefits. The collaboration between Beckham and General Catalyst positions IM8 well to tap into this growing demand, as it combines celebrity allure with a strong health proposition.
